AIPOCH Open-Science is a described open-source, local-first, model-agnostic AI research workbench for macOS, Windows, and Linux. Per its own description it combines scientific agents, Python/R notebooks, data connectors, and reproducible provenance; the codebase is TypeScript with an Electron desktop app and an MCP server role.
